Job Description Quantity Surveyor Manager

Position: Quantity Surveyor Manager

Department: Quantity Surveying / Commercial
Industry: Interior Fit-Out / Construction
Location: Chennai
Experience: 8–15 Years

Job Summary

We are looking for an experienced Quantity Surveyor Manager to oversee the commercial and contractual aspects of interior fit-out and construction projects. The ideal candidate will be responsible for cost planning, quantity take-offs, BOQ preparation, contract administration, billing, variation management, cost control, and ensuring projects are delivered within budget while maintaining profitability.

Key Responsibilities

Pre-Contract Responsibilities

- Review tender documents, drawings, specifications, and BOQs.
- Prepare detailed quantity take-offs from architectural, structural, and MEP drawings.
- Develop accurate Bills of Quantities (BOQs) for interior fit-out and construction projects.
- Support the Estimation team with cost planning and budgeting.
- Assist in tender evaluations and commercial bid analysis.
- Identify value engineering opportunities to optimize project costs.

Post-Contract Responsibilities

- Manage project budgets and monitor cost performance throughout the project lifecycle.
- Prepare client bills, subcontractor bills, and supplier payment certifications.
- Evaluate and process interim payment applications.
- Manage project variations, change orders, and additional work claims.
- Track project costs against approved budgets and report cost variances.
- Verify quantities executed at site and certify work completed.
- Coordinate with Project Managers, Site Engineers, Procurement, and Finance teams.
- Ensure timely submission of invoices and payment follow-ups.
- Monitor subcontractor performance from a commercial perspective.




- Prepare project cash flow forecasts and cost reports.
- Maintain accurate commercial documentation and records.

Contract Management

- Review and administer client and subcontractor contracts.
- Ensure compliance with contractual obligations and commercial terms.
- Identify commercial risks and recommend mitigation strategies.
- Manage contractual correspondence, claims, and dispute resolution.
- Support project closeout, final accounts, and commercial settlements.

Leadership Responsibilities

- Lead and mentor the Quantity Surveying team.
- Allocate work and monitor team performance.
- Establish QS processes, standards, and best practices.
- Coordinate with internal stakeholders to ensure smooth commercial operations.
- Conduct periodic commercial reviews and project cost audits.
